Which of the following is not a fundamental right?

  • A
    Right to Equality
  • B
    Right to Life
  • C
    Right to Property
  • D
    Right against Exploitation
Explanation:
The Morarji Desai government eventually scrapped the fundamental right to property with the 44th Constitutional Amendment in 1978.
